To enhance the natural flavors of any type of coffee, try brewing it in a traditional French press. Paper filters tend to absorb coffee’s flavorful oils. A French press doesn’t have filters, but it has a plunger which forces the beans to the very bottom. Therefore, the oils stay in the brew, creating a fuller flavor.

Be selective about the water used for brewing coffee. Using bad water for brewing is sure to result in poor pot of coffee. You should also try and use water that has minerals in it instead of distilled water. Without this, the brewed coffee might taste rather bitter.

If you have an old coffee maker, brew some hot water before you brew coffee. When you have a pot of hot water, add your grounds, and pour the hot water back in the machine. This helps provide the hottest and thus most flavorful brew possible.

It is not necessary to keep coffee in the freezer. Coffee picks up extra smells and flavors from nearby foods. You should store your coffee at room temperature in a place that is dark and where air does not get to it. If you really want to freeze or refrigerate it, seal it in a freezer bag.

You do not need a pricey machine to froth milk for your coffee. Heat milk in the microwave until is is steaming. Using a whisk, use your palms to rub the handle forwards and back very fast. Continue until the milk becomes foamy. For ideal results, use half-and-half or 2 percent milk.

If you choose to use a drip machine, then consider using water that has not been heated first. You should never use hot water inside these machines. The reason for this is that your machine is designed to heat the water during the brewing process. Water that is hot can actually burn the coffee beans. This will cause your coffee to be bitter and could also be a safety hazard.

The optimal temperature for the water you use in your coffee maker is between 195 and 205 degrees. Standard coffee makers that are purchased in a store do not heat to that high of a temperature. Next time heat your own water while making coffee. A French press also solves this problem.

Don’t let coffee sit on the burner longer than 10 minutes. Use a thermos to keep your coffee nice and warm.
